Last Friday, Kirill Bychkov led another Yakutia Cabinet meeting, focusing on three critical areas: bolstering small businesses, honing ministry efficiency, and refining state property management.

Small Business BoostThe assembly pondered revisions to the business incubator onboarding rules, aiming to lure in more brilliant entrepreneurs and generate new jobs. Placing small businesses in a nurturing environment should spur economic growth in the community.

Ministry MakeoverThe team brainstormed organizational restructuring within the Ministry of Civil Defense and Emergency Situations to enhance readiness for population and territorial protection. Efficient responses to emergencies are crucial for safeguarding Yakutia’s citizens.

State Property RejuvenationParticipants discussed a resolution draft aimed at overhauling the Regulations on the Procedure for Writing Off State Property of Yakutia. This reset includes integrating federal legislative requirements and specifying timelines for discarding, demolishing, or disbursinglisted superfluous properties, from three to nine months. Ridding Yakutia of dilapidated structures will reduce risks for residents and uncontaminated future land usage.

Political InsightsSenators Egor Borisov and Sahaimin Afanasyev attended the meeting, addressing topics like school bus provision and Yakutia's role in shaping federal budget proposals for 2026, with the Ministry of Finance taking the lead on said initiatives.
